ALBANY, N.Y. – After winning their first match against Binghamton in front of the home crowd, the Great Danes will head east to take on Hartford on Friday at 7 p.m. and Providence on Saturday at 5 p.m.

UAlbany stands at 1-0 in the America East and 1-12 overall after its victory over Binghamton last Sunday. Hartford fell to Providence in its AE opener, standing at 0-1 in-conference and 6-11 overall, while Providence comes into Friday at 1-0 in league play and 8-9 overall.

UAlbany won a pair of 3-1 matches against Hartford last year and swept Providence twice. MJ Engstrom’s UAlbany teams have dominated these two schools. The Great Danes are 9-1 against Hartford and 8-1 against Providence in Engstrom’s tenure.

Hartford’s loss to Providence snapped a three-match winning streak. The top attack threat on the Hawks is a freshman out- side hitter: Corinne Horanzy has 125 kills and 12 aces. Junior outside Sareeta Nethersole is hitting .163 with 109 kills, 142 digs and 22 blocks, while junior setter Jackie Tamburri has 554 assists, 18 aces and 161 digs.

Providence comes into Friday having won its last three matches and will play Binghamton before UAlbany. The team’s leader in kills with 149 is junior outside Mackenzie Ziegler. Fresman out- side hitter Kayla Fitzgerald stands with 139 kills, 22 aces, 169 digs and 27 blocks. Sophomore middle Lindsay Witt leads the Friars with 49 blocks, hitting .290 with 95 kills.
